Español II el 1ero de noviembre de 2011

I. Posesión:
A. Review with a Quia "quiz" http://www.quia.com/quiz/1635153.html?AP_rand=964935050
"The item" of "the owner" = La casa de mi abuela (my grandmother's house)

B. Power Point How do you say who owns what?

C. Possessive adjectives TWO ways:
1. My book, your books, etc. Mi(s), tu(s), su(s)
2. Stressing the possession but still using the noun - It is MY book, they are YOUR marbles, etc.
El libro es mío, las canicas son tuyas, etc.

D. Possessive Pronouns - it's MINE, YOURS, OURS, etc. - see page 88
Stressing the possesion but NOT using the noun.

E. Actividades 22 y 23 - libro, pg. 88
